Transaction 31ba5a3ff986061bef7429190da254e852f19970d7efabc8c5d0094b3a0b1115
1 Input
1 Output
-
31ba5a3ff986061bef7429190da254e852f19970d7efabc8c5d0094b3a0b1115:0
- value
- 22625736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9123b32fba346310862474f736e21596b7d73408 OP_EQUAL
- address
- 3EvSfqP64zEi4WDJLbhGj9d4d4HGWc4gTG